A speeding car crashed into a crowd of pedestrians in the center of Leipzig
The incident occurred on Grimmaische Straße, where there are many shops and usually many people. As a result of the collision, at least one person died, and about two dozen more people sustained injuries, including two serious ones, reports Spiegel.

Police and emergency services immediately arrived at the scene, and the area was cordoned off.
Police reported that the car driver initially fled the scene, but was later apprehended and no longer poses a threat. His motives and whether his actions were deliberate are not yet known. An investigation is currently underway to ascertain all the circumstances of the incident.
The mayor of Leipzig stated that he was shocked by what happened and expressed condolences to the injured and the relatives of the deceased.
Initially, various reports emerged regarding the number of casualties, but it was later clarified that one person had died. The total number of injured reaches up to 20.
